Frozen Pineapple Coconut Popsicle Ingredients
• Get ready to create a tropical delight!
For the Popsicle Base
- Fresh Pineapple – Provides sweetness and tang; opt for ripe pineapples for the best flavor.
- Coconut Milk – Adds a rich, creamy texture that makes these Frozen Pineapple Coconut Popsicles heavenly; full-fat coconut milk is ideal for creaminess.
- Sweetener (Maple Syrup/Honey) – Enhances sweetness; maple syrup is recommended for vegan versions.
For the Creamy Layer
- Coconut Cream – Creates a luscious layer on top; chill before use for a thicker texture.
Optional Flavor Boosters
- Mint Leaves – Infuse freshness and a spark of flavor; great for a cooling effect.
- Ginger – Adds a warm kick and aids digestion; a little goes a long way!
- Other Fruits (e.g., mango) – Substitute pineapples or add for extra nutrition and variation; this keeps the recipe versatile and exciting.

How to Make Frozen Pineapple Coconut Popsicles
-
Prepare the pineapple: Start by cutting fresh pineapple into chunks, or if you’re using frozen pineapple, let it thaw slightly until manageable. The fruit should be sweet and fragrant!
-
Blend the mixture: In a blender, combine the pineapple chunks, coconut milk, and your chosen sweetener. Blend until smooth and creamy, creating a luscious base for your popsicles.
-
Pour into molds: Carefully pour the pineapple mixture into popsicle molds, leaving about half an inch of space at the top for the creamy layer. This way, you’ll get a delightful textured popsicle!
-
Whip the coconut cream: In a separate bowl, whip the chilled coconut cream until it thickens. This will create a rich layer that adds a gourmet touch to your popsicles.
-
Layer the cream: Take your whipped coconut cream and gently layer it on top of the pineapple mixture in the molds. Don’t worry about being too precise; a little swirl adds character!
-
Freeze: Insert popsicle sticks into the molds and freeze them for at least 4-6 hours, or overnight for best results. The longer they freeze, the firmer they will be!
-
Unmold for enjoyment: Once frozen, let the popsicles sit at room temperature for a few minutes before gently pulling them from the molds. They should slide out easily, leaving you with a beautiful treat!
Optional: Serve chilled with a sprinkle of toasted coconut for added texture and flair.

Expert Tips for Frozen Pineapple Coconut Popsicles
-
Perfect Pineapple Selection: Choose ripe pineapples for maximum sweetness and flavor. Avoid overly firm or overly soft pineapples for the best texture.
-
Coconut Cream Texture: Chill your coconut cream before whipping to achieve a thicker consistency. This ensures a luscious layer that won’t fall flat in your popsicles.
-
Prevent Freezer Burn: Cover your popsicle molds tightly with plastic wrap to avoid freezer burn, which can diminish the flavors and texture of your Frozen Pineapple Coconut Popsicles.
-
Sweetness Control: Adjust the amount of maple syrup or honey according to your taste preferences; remember, the sweetness will slightly diminish once frozen.
-
Flavor Experiments: Don’t be afraid to get creative! Adding ginger or mint can enhance the flavor profile. Just a hint will give your popsicles a delightful twist!
-
Easy Removal: If your popsicles are stuck, run warm water over the outside of the mold for a few seconds to help loosen them for easy removal.

Make Ahead Options
These Frozen Pineapple Coconut Popsicles are perfect for meal prep and can save you time on hot days! You can prepare the pineapple mixture up to 24 hours in advance. Simply blend the fresh pineapple, coconut milk, and sweetener, then pour it into popsicle molds. Cover the molds with plastic wrap to prevent freezer burn, and freeze them overnight for the best results. For the coconut cream layer, whip it fresh on the day of serving; this ensures it’s just as luscious and creamy as intended. When ready to serve, let the popsicles sit at room temperature for a few minutes to aid in easy unmolding—your delightful tropical treat awaits!
Frozen Pineapple Coconut Popsicles Recipe FAQs
How do I choose the right pineapple?
Opt for ripe pineapples that emit a sweet fragrance and have a slight give when squeezed. Avoid those with dark spots or an overly hard exterior, as they may lack flavor.
What’s the best way to store Frozen Pineapple Coconut Popsicles?
Store your popsicles in the freezer for up to 3 months. Wrap them tightly in plastic wrap or store them in an airtight container to prevent freezer burn, which can obscure that delightful tropical flavor.
Can I freeze these popsicles for later enjoyment?
Absolutely! For the best results, let the popsicles freeze for at least 4-6 hours, or overnight if you prefer them super solid. When you’re ready to enjoy, let them sit at room temperature for a few minutes before removing from the molds for easier release.
What if my popsicles are difficult to remove from the molds?
No worries! If they’re stuck, simply run warm water over the outsides of the molds for a few seconds. This gentle warmth will help loosen them up and make for an effortless release.
Is this recipe suitable for people with dietary restrictions?
Yes! These Frozen Pineapple Coconut Popsicles are entirely vegan and gluten-free. If you’re concerned about sugar, you can use sugar-free alternatives like stevia or agave syrup instead of honey or maple syrup, making them suitable for various dietary needs and preferences.
Can I use other fruits besides pineapple?
Very! Feel free to experiment with different fruits such as mango, berries, or even ginger for an exciting twist. Just remember that the texture and sweetness may vary, so choose ripe replacements for the best results.
